Kathleen W. ""Kay"" Bradley, 82
Kathleen W. ""Kay"" Bradley was born Feb. 10, 1928, in Norton, Texas, and passed away on Monday, Sept. 20, 2010, at the age of 82.
She was preceded in death by her husband, Robert H. ""Bob"" Bradley Sr., and Albert and Ruth Drake.
Kay is survived by her sister Della Ruth Smith, of Las Cruces; brothers Wilburn Drake and his wife, Mary, of Alamogordo, and Lecil Drake and his wife, Jan, of Truth or Consequences; and her three children, Linda Callahan, of Alamogordo, Robert H. (Bob) Bradley Jr. and his wife, Donna, of La Luz, and Cindy Robberts and her husband, Kerry, of Grants. Survivors also include 10 grandchildren, 25 great-grandchildren and two great-great-grandchildren, as well as numerous aunts, nephews, nieces and cousins.
Kay has been a resident of Otero County since she was 10 years old. Her family lived in High Rolls for approximately two years and then moved to Alamogordo, where she met and fell in love with Bob at the movie theater. Her children would like everyone to know that Kay loved the city and volunteered at many activities, including the hospital auxiliary and the senior citizen's center, where she enjoyed working with all her friends. She was a member of the Cuba Avenue Church of Christ as well as an active member of the Does Auxiliary of the Elks. As you remember Kay, we hope you will smile with fond memories of playing games, fishing, dancing, traveling and enjoying her family and friends.
